Identical Twins
Twins that originate from a single fertilized egg, sharing the same genetic material and typically having very similar appearances.

Mental Retardation
A term historically used to describe a level of intellectual functioning significantly below average, accompanied by significant limitations in daily living skills; now more commonly referred to as "intellectual disability."
Population
The entire group of interest to researchers to which they wish to generalize their findings; the group from which a sample is selected.
